Recruitment Number 26-148JC, Court Bailiff I (Lautenberg), SR-13, Kailua-Kona, Hawaii.
About the role
Announces the opening and adjournment of court; maintains order in the court; serves notices of court actions; summons defendants and witnesses before the judge, and performs a variety of court-related duties.
Requirements
- Graduation from high school.
- Three (3) years of work experience demonstrating the ability to:
- read, comprehend, and apply various instructions, procedures, rules, and regulations;
- write and type simple reports;
- meet and deal effectively with people.
- Excess experience of the type described above or work experience requiring the ability to read, comprehend, and apply written directions or a high degree of verbal skill may substitute for education on a year-for-year basis.
- Successful study in a Baccalaureate program at an accredited college or university may substitute for General Experience on a year-for-year basis (completion of 15 semester credit hours for six (6) months of experience) up to a maximum of three (3) years.
- A current and valid driver’s license to operate a motor vehicle.
- Qualification to possess a firearm or ammunition in accordance with state and federal laws (e.g., no misdemeanor or felony domestic violence conviction).
